Why does duct tape help warts?
Unlike other treatments, duct tape doesn’t seek to treat the underlying virus that causes the wart or to identify the “root” of the wart. Instead, covering a wart with duct tape prevents the virus from spreading further by stopping the wart from contacting other parts of your skin.
How long does it take to suffocate a wart with duct tape?
For the duct tape method to work, a person will usually need to wear the duct tape for a total of 8 weeks. The tape must be occlusive, which means that it does not allow air to escape. Adhesives such as cloth bandages will not have the same effect.
What happens if you leave duct tape on your skin?
The tape might create a macerating and keratolytic environment, stimulating an immune response. The type of adhesive in the duct tape is likely to be important as leeching of the adhesive into the skin may be causing the immune system response. Side effects can include skin irritation and peeling.

Will Super Glue get rid of warts?
Al-Dhubaibi treated 30 patients between the ages of 6 and 37 with superglue that was then covered in duct tape and found that 80% of their warts resolved within 8 weeks, compared to 60% of those treated with cryotherapy.
